What does "smurf account" mean in online gaming slang?
This term originated in the early 1990s from two players in the game "Warcraft II" who created new accounts under the names "PapaSmurf" and "Smurfette" to hide their high skill level. Today, it is used to describe an alternate account used by an experienced player to pose as a beginner, often to crush less skilled opponents or play without pressure. Other players typically complain about smurf accounts because they ruin fair matchmaking and make the game frustrating for genuine newcomers.
